Changes in peripheral blood CD5 (Bla) B-cell populations and autoantibodies following blood transfusion.

Abstract

BACKGROUND

CD5 B cells and the natural autoantibodies they produce play a role in antigen presentation, tolerance induction, and maintenance of an idiotypic immune network. The effects of transfusion on autoantibodies and peripheral blood CD5 B cells were studied.

STUDY DESIGN AND METHODS

Eight previously transfused patients with sickle cell anemia and five patients who underwent orthopedic surgical procedures with transfusion were enrolled in the study. Patients in both groups received 1 to 2 units of allogeneic packed red cells. Ten untransfused healthy adults and five patients who underwent orthopedic surgery without transfusion were enrolled as controls. Peripheral blood CD5 B cells, serum levels of IgM, antinuclear antibodies, rheumatoid factor, and anticardiolipin IgM were quantitated either at the beginning of the study (baseline sample), before transfusion, or before surgery and either at 1-, 2-, 4-, 6-, and 8-week intervals after transfusion, after surgery, or after the baseline sample was obtained.

RESULTS

IgM levels and the absolute number of B cells that coexpressed CD5 rose to twice pretransfusion levels in six of eight transfused sickle cell anemia patients and in four of five transfused orthopedic surgery patients. No comparable increases in CD5 B cells were noted in untransfused controls. Preexisting rheumatoid factor and antinuclear antibody levels increased in four of five transfused orthopedic surgery patients. One sickle cell anemia patient developed anti-Fya despite receiving Fya-negative blood. Increasing titers of anti-Fya paralleled the increases in IgM and CD5 B cells after transfusion. One patient who developed a positive direct antiglobulin test after transfusion had large increases in serum anticardiolipin IgM. Anticardiolipin IgM was subsequently eluted from direct antiglobulin test-positive red cells obtained after transfusion. Antibodies with anti-Fya-like activity and anticardiolipin IgM were produced in vitro by CD5 B cells and not by conventional CD5-negative B cells.

CONCLUSION

An association was found between transfusion-induced increases in CD5 B cells and increased autoantibody production. These data may have implications for immunologic intervention to prevent the induction of red cell antibodies and other changes in the immune system caused by exposure to foreign antigens via blood transfusion.

摘要

背景

CD5 B细胞及其产生的天然自身抗体在抗原呈递、耐受性诱导以及独特型免疫网络的维持中发挥作用。本研究探讨了输血对自身抗体及外周血CD5 B细胞的影响。

研究设计与方法

本研究纳入了8例既往有输血史的镰状细胞贫血患者以及5例接受骨科手术并输血的患者。两组患者均输注1至2单位异体浓缩红细胞。另外纳入10例未输血的健康成年人以及5例接受骨科手术但未输血的患者作为对照。分别在研究开始时(基线样本)、输血前或手术前,以及输血后、手术后或获取基线样本后的1周、2周、4周、6周和8周,对外周血CD5 B细胞、血清IgM水平、抗核抗体、类风湿因子和抗心磷脂IgM进行定量检测。

结果

8例输血的镰状细胞贫血患者中的6例以及5例输血的骨科手术患者中的4例,其IgM水平以及共表达CD5的B细胞绝对数量升至输血前水平的两倍。未输血的对照组中未观察到CD5 B细胞有类似增加。5例输血的骨科手术患者中有4例既往存在的类风湿因子和抗核抗体水平升高。1例镰状细胞贫血患者尽管输注的是Fya阴性血,但仍产生了抗Fya抗体。输血后抗Fya抗体滴度升高与IgM和CD5 B细胞增加平行。1例患者输血后直接抗球蛋白试验呈阳性,其血清抗心磷脂IgM大幅增加。随后从输血后获得的直接抗球蛋白试验阳性红细胞中洗脱了抗心磷脂IgM。具有抗Fya样活性的抗体和抗心磷脂IgM是由CD5 B细胞而非传统的CD5阴性B细胞在体外产生的。

结论

发现输血诱导的CD5 B细胞增加与自身抗体产生增加之间存在关联。这些数据可能对免疫干预有意义,以预防因输血接触外来抗原而诱导产生红细胞抗体及免疫系统的其他变化。
